    Abstract: Vaccine composition containing a mutant of the human Interleukin-15 (IL-15). The use of said mutant polypeptide of human IL-15 to manufacture a medicament for the active immunotherapy of diseases associated with IL-15 overexpression, including some autoimmune diseases and hematological malignancies. Administration to an individual that needs it of a therapeutically effective amount of the vaccine, that comprises the mutant polypeptide of the human IL-15 of the invention, constitutes a method for the therapy of IL-15 over-expressing related diseases.

    Abstract: The present invention is related to the field of molecular immunology, particularly to a peptide derived from the sequence of interleukine-15 (IL-15), wherein said peptide was optimized to inhibit the biological activity of this molecule. In the present invention, it is shown that this peptide inhibits IL-15-induced T cell proliferation, Tumor Necrosis Factor ? (TNF?) induction and the expression of IL-8 and IL-6 by the IL-15 receptor ? subunit (IL-15R?), all these effects mediated by the binding of the peptide to the IL-15R?. The invention is also related to the use of the peptide to treat pathologies where the abnormal expression of IL-15 or IL-15R? is related to the course of the disease, such as rheumatoid arthritis (RA) and prostate cancer.
